Neonatal vitamin B12 deficiency secondary to maternal subclinical pernicious anemia:: Identification by expanded newborn screening

A neonate with elevated propionylearnitine on the newborn screen was found to have methvlmalonic acidemia due to vitamin B-12-deficiency. The mother was also vitamin B,,-deficient. This case illustrates the utility of expanded newborn screening for detection of vitamin B,, deficiency, allowing prompt treatment and prevention of potential sequelae.
